Allen Lee said Tung Chee-hwa should consider a revamp of the Executive Council.

He said it was 'politically and publicly unacceptable' to leave Democratic Alliance for the Betterment of Hong Kong (DAB) member Tam Yiu-chung as the only legislator in Exco.

Mr Tam, the only Exco member to stand in the polls for a Legco seat, won in New Territories West.

The two other provisional legislators - Henry Tang Yin-yen and Leung Chun-ying - did not run.

Mr Lee said: 'The public perception is that the so-called Exco-Legco link has failed.

'If Tam Yiu-chung is to be the only legislator in Exco, it is unfair to other political parties. He has confidential information. No one will believe that he doesn't bring it back to the DAB.
